The Future of SaaS: How Big Companies Are Shaping the Software Landscape

Software as a Service (SaaS) continues to redefine the way businesses operate, enabling flexibility, scalability, and innovation. With the rise of cloud computing, SaaS solutions are now more accessible than ever, transforming industries from finance to education and healthcare. Leading companies such as Salesforce, Microsoft, and Shopify are driving the growth of SaaS, offering cutting-edge solutions that empower businesses to streamline operations, enhance customer relationships, and scale efficiently.

Salesforce remains one of the most prominent examples of SaaS success. As a global leader in Customer Relationship Management (CRM) software, Salesforce’s platform allows businesses to manage their sales, marketing, and customer support all in one place. What sets Salesforce apart is its vast ecosystem of integrations and customization options. Through the Salesforce AppExchange, users can extend the platform with third-party apps, creating tailored solutions for their unique needs. Salesforce has also made significant strides with AI-powered tools, such as Einstein, to provide predictive analytics and smarter decision-making. This adaptability makes Salesforce indispensable for organizations looking to improve customer experiences and drive revenue growth.

Similarly, Microsoft has established itself as a dominant player in the SaaS world with products like Office 365, Azure, and Microsoft Teams. Office 365 revolutionized how businesses collaborate on documents, spreadsheets, and presentations by shifting traditional office software to the cloud. The integration of Teams within Office 365 has further bolstered collaboration by allowing businesses to chat, meet, and share files seamlessly. Microsoft Azure, the company’s cloud computing platform, provides businesses with flexible infrastructure and tools to build, deploy, and manage applications in the cloud. These tools have been adopted widely, especially in industries like healthcare and finance, where security and compliance are critical.

Shopify, on the other hand, has empowered entrepreneurs and businesses by providing an easy-to-use platform for building and managing eCommerce stores. As a SaaS solution, Shopify takes the complexity out of setting up an online store by providing intuitive tools for design, inventory management, payment processing, and shipping. What makes Shopify stand out is its ability to scale with businesses as they grow. From small startups to large enterprises, Shopify’s platform can handle millions of products, orders, and customers. The company’s expansion into offering additional services like Shopify Payments and Shopify Capital reflects how SaaS solutions can provide a one-stop shop for all business needs.

In addition to these giants, companies like Slack (now owned by Salesforce) and Zendesk are also reshaping industries with SaaS offerings. Slack has become a critical tool for team communication, allowing companies to replace traditional email with more efficient real-time messaging. With its app integrations, Slack acts as a hub for all company communications, enhancing productivity and collaboration. Zendesk, on the other hand, offers a powerful customer service platform that helps businesses manage support tickets, track customer interactions, and provide insights into customer satisfaction. Both companies are leading examples of SaaS solutions that improve internal workflows and external customer experiences.

Looking ahead, the future of SaaS is likely to be characterized by even more integration with artificial intelligence (AI), machine learning (ML), and internet of things (IoT). As SaaS providers continue to leverage these technologies, the software will become even smarter, offering personalized experiences and automating complex processes. Additionally, with the increased adoption of hybrid cloud and multi-cloud environments, SaaS solutions will be crucial in helping businesses manage their data and applications across multiple platforms seamlessly.

In conclusion, SaaS has revolutionized the way businesses operate, enabling them to stay competitive, scale efficiently, and improve customer experiences. Big companies like Salesforce, Microsoft, and Shopify are paving the way for SaaS innovation, offering platforms that adapt to the needs of modern businesses. As technology continues to advance, SaaS will remain a cornerstone of digital transformation across industries, providing businesses with the tools they need to succeed in an ever-changing market.
